A Phase II Study Evaluating the Combination of Neratinib Plus Trastuzumab or Neratinib Plus Cetuximab in Patients With "Quadruple Wild-Type" (KRAS/NRAS/BRAF/PIK3CA Wild-Type) Metastatic Colorectal Cancer Based on HER2 Status: Amplified, Non-Amplified (Wild-Type) or Mutated

NSABP Foundation Inc·interventional·Posted Mar 8, 2018·Updated Mar 31, 2022

In Brief

A Phase 2 clinical trial evaluating Trastuzumab, Cetuximab, and 2 other interventions for Metastatic Colorectal Cancer. Targeting 35 participants across 48 sites.

Detailed Summary

This is a phase II trial to examine the efficacy of neratinib plus trastuzumab or neratinib plus cetuximab in patients with "quadruple wild-type" (all RAS/NRAS/BRAF/PIK3CA wild-type), metastatic colorectal cancer based on HER2 status (amplified, non-amplified \[wild-type\] or mutated). Patients must have confirmed quadruple wild-type (WT) genotype, via NSABP MPR-1 or from colonic biopsy or a metastatic biopsy taken prior to treatment, and known HER2 status.

Interventions

Trastuzumabdrug

Patients with HER2 amplified tumors with prior anti-EGFR therapy and/or HER2 mutated colorectal cancer with/or without prior anti-EGFR therapy will receive 4 mg/kg IV loading dose; then 2 mg/kg IV weekly until disease progression. Neratinib: 240 mg taken by mouth daily until disease progression.

Cetuximabdrug

Patients with HER2 WT or HER2 amplified with no prior anti-EGFR therapy: 400 mg/m2 IV loading dose; then 250 mg/m2 IV weekly. Neratinib 240 mg taken by mouth daily until disease progression.

Neratinibdrug

240 mg taken by mouth daily until disease progression.

Guardant360 Diagnostic Testother

Prior to assignment to Arm 1, the Guardant360 diagnostic test will be conducted in blood to confirm known HER2 status for select patients.
